Girgaon is a famous residential locality in Maharashtra’s Mumbai city. The name Girgaon comes from two words - ‘gir’, meaning hill and ‘gaon’, meaning village. Girgaon, thus, translates to a hilly village and is one of the oldest neighbourhoods in South Bombay. A culturally rich and historically significant town, Girgaon enjoys the status of a bustling residential area. The locality’s rising infrastructural growth has resulted in better connectivity in and out of Mumbai.
Girgaon’s success lies in transforming itself from a series of villages and ethnic enclaves to a bustling urban locality over the years. Contrasting scenes of local markets standing along towering malls are the prime witness to this evolution. The area’s residential complexes also reflect this merging of the old and new, with chawls and high rises coexisting with each other. The rapidly strengthening educational and health infrastructure of the locality makes it an even more attractive option for homebuyers with families.
People from various communities, including Marathi, Gujarati, Jewish, and others have contributed to the social values of this locality. Numerous art galleries, theatres and cultural centres enrich the life of people living in Girgaon, while its various historical landmarks make it all the more attractive.

The state of physical infrastructure in Mumbai's Girgaon locality is diverse and complex.
The locality’s residential scene is witnessing major realtors investing in new housing projects. Residential spaces in Girgaon range from chawls and cramped buildings to high-rise and self-sufficient societies. Newer developments have improved utility services in the locality, resulting in consistent electricity and water supplies. The locality’s waste management systems are also evolving with time.
Girgaon’s educational and medical infrastructure has also shown significant improvements over time. Schools and colleges are now easily accessible, offering up-to-date curricula and competent teaching faculty to the students. On the health front, Girgaon is home to various hospitals, clinics, and healthcare centres. These facilities are staffed with experienced medical professionals and equipped with modern technology to address health and emergency needs.
The commercial infrastructure of the locality has witnessed a boom with a number of small and medium-sized businesses picking up the pace. Traditional markets and new developments intermingle with each other in Girgaon. While Girgaon’s well-laid public transportation framework ensures ready intercity and interstate commutes, the congested roads can sometimes lead to longer travel times.
A notable advantage to the residents of Girgaon is the presence of relaxing getaways like Chowpatty Beach, Marine Drive and Royal Opera House among several others. Overall, consistent efforts are being made to ensure better development and maintenance of Girgaon’s infrastructure.

Girgaon has garnered an average overall rating of 3.9/5. The area has its own positives and negatives. Residents report high levels of satisfaction with the locality's connectivity to the neighbouring areas. Accessible public transport also generates a positive response from residents in Girgaon. The area’s closeness to a number of historical landmarks has received a major thumbs up from its inhabitants. On the flip side, people have also flagged concerns regarding some of the inconveniences like irregular water supply, congested roads and lack of parking spaces among others.
The sound connectivity routes simplify travel to and from Mumbai’s Girgaon. Take a look at the various routes through which you can visit this locality.
People travelling from other parts of Mumbai can use the various regional roads, like Marine Drive, JSS Road and other, to reach Girgaon. Those travelling from outside Mumbai can enter the city through the Mumbai-Pune Expressway or the Western Express Highway and then navigate to Girgaon.
For local commuters, the Charni Road station of Mumbai Suburban Railway network is at walking distance from Girgaon. People visiting from other states can deboard at the Mumbai Central Railway Station, which is only 10 mins away from this locality.
The closest airport to Girgaon is the Chatrapati Shivaji Maharaj International Airport. Taxis are readily available for visitors to travel from the airport to this locality.
The Shri Walkeshwar Temple is a popular destination where hundreds of Lord Shiva’s devotees visit every day to offer their prayers and respects. Built in the 12th century, the temple’s magnificent structure stands next to the mystical Banganga Tank. The temple is open till 5 in the evening and is roughly 15 minutes from Girgaon.
Mumbai’s iconic marine drive is only a few kilometres from Girgaon. The long stretch of Marine Drive offers breathtaking views of the limitless Arabian Sea. Marine Drive is affectionately termed the "Queen's Necklace" as the glowing string of street lights that come to life at dusk, look exactly like a string of pearls. People from across different neighbourhoods and localities come here with their families to spend leisurely evenings.
Roughly 10 minutes from Girgaon, Chowpatty Beach is a popular hangout destination with lively atmosphere, street food, and picturesque sunsets. The beach serves as an important immersion ground during the Ganesh Chaturthi festival. Visitors can enjoy the famous ‘bhelpuri’ at the beach and spend a relaxing time. During the day, the beach is a haven for leisure activities, while in the evenings, it transforms into an exciting zone with various entertainment activities.
The enchanting Taraporewala Aquarium houses over 400 different species of fish, including exotic marine fish, turtles, and small sharks. Its 12-feet long and 360-degree acrylic glass tunnel makes you feel like you’re living inside an ocean, with all the aquatic life in front of your eyes. The aquarium serves as a recreational and educational destination in Girgaon.
Recently restored, the Royal Opera House is one of Mumbai’s last remaining opera houses. Its Baroque architecture stands as a testament to the city’s rich colonial history and artistic incline. Several cultural performances, like music, dance, plays and others, are regularly organised at the opera house.
A major factor that differentiates Girgaon from its localities is its density. The locality is considerably crowded. Therefore, living spaces are smaller and the area experiences frequent congestion. The residential units are also more moderately priced, when compared to the affluent neighbourhoods like Malabar Hills. Girgaon, like Churchate, also offers a mix of residential and commercial space. The locality’s iconic landmarks and cultural intensity sets it apart from its neighbouring localities. Several structures of colonial architecture are spread across the locality, offering a glimpse into the city’s vast history.
Girgaon reflects a transition of the vintage to the new. It’s a cosmopolitan city that reflects the essence of South Bombay, i.e. diversity and inclusivity. Thus, the infrastructural state of Girgaon is a balanced mix of some dilapidating structures and many positive developments. Markets are turning into complexes and chawls are making way for multi-storey apartments. The recent developments promise a positive future for Girgaon as a thriving residential hub.
Shree Naman Group started its journey in the year 1993 with the establishment of Shree Naman Securities in Mumbai. The Shree Naman Group has business interests in real estate, financial services, energy, hospitality and ready-mix concrete (RMC). The Group is spearheaded by Jayesh Shah and the portfolio of property by Shree Naman Group includes both residential and commercial projects, apart from business hotels and several joint ventures.
